Job description
Job Responsibilities
  • Assist the Project Manager in planning, executing and delivering MEP-related construction activities.
  • Supervise on-site MEP installations including HVAC, plumbing, drainage, fire fighting and electrical systems.
  • Coordinate with consultants, contractors and other engineering disciplines to ensure timely resolution of technical issues.
  • Review MEP drawings, shop drawings and material submittals for compliance with project specifications and local regulations.
  • Ensure work is executed in accordance with approved drawings, specifications and quality standards.
  • Monitor and track project progress, report issues or delays and propose corrective actions.
  • Ensure adherence to safety standards and participate in risk assessments and toolbox talks.
  • Participate in site inspections, testing and commissioning of MEP systems.
  • Maintain proper documentation including daily site reports, material logs and correspondence with stakeholders.
Key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Mechanical or Electrical Engineering or a related discipline.
  • Minimum 8 years of overall experience in MEP construction with at least 5 years in the UAE/GCC.
  • Solid understanding of MEP systems installation and coordination in commercial, residential and infrastructure projects.
  • Familiarity with local authority requirements (DEWA, ADDC, SEWA, Civil Defense, etc.).
  • Proficient in AutoCAD, MS Office and project tracking tools.
  • Strong problem‑solving, commun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Must be currently residing in the UAE.
  • Can join immediately.
